How to Clear a Clogged Drain Without Toxic Chemicals

When water doesn’t run through a drain, it is because debris is clogging your pipes.  Remember, all of your pipes in your house are connected; therefore just because the water doesn’t run in the kitchen doesn’t mean the blockage is in the kitchen.  The clog could be anywhere.  It could be only a few feet down from the sink or it could be outside the house in the sewer system.  Here are a few tips to help you with your clogged drain.

First, you must identify the blocked or clogged drain:

  • Identify what’s wrong: if the water in your toilet or bath is not draining properly, it is likely a clogged drain.
  • Stop using the drain: it may seem obvious, but do not empty any more water into the drain!  This only makes it more difficult to resolve.
  • Use Safety precautions: do not use harsh chemicals (such as liquid drain cleaner), and wear protective clothing (gloves, goggles, etc.).

How to unblock a drain:

Here is a simple and natural method to clear a slow-draining bathroom or kitchen sink using ordinary vinegar and a plunger:

  • Pour about 1/4 cup of baking soda followed by 1/4 cup of white vinegar down the drain and let it stand for about 20 minutes.  The foaming action will help clear the pipes.
  • Flush the drain with hot water.  Freshly boiled water works best.
  • Use a plunger to agitate the clogged material.  It may be necessary to block the sink overflow to help create suction.
  • Flush the drain again with hot water.
  • Allow water to drain.
  • Repeat the steps until the drain becomes clear.

Unclogging a drain can be a DIY project if caught early, but if you have a persistent problem, it may require a snake or an auger.  A plumbing snake, normally known as an auger is a bendable cable with a coiled spring on the tip.  This strong bendable wire is attached to a handle which spins clockwise.  The wire is put into the blocked drain while turning the handle in a clockwise manner. Preventing Future Blockages

  • Monitor your drains–check your drains regularly to keep minor blockages from getting worse.
  • Dispose of waste correctly–never flush face wipes or feminine products; these are likely to block your drains.
  • Keep drains clear of plants and fibrous matter–drains guards can help prevent matter from falling into the drain and causing blockages.
  • Rinse dishes before loading your dishwasher–any excess food can build up and cause a blockage.
